5Magma mixing of granites at Lianghe:In-situ zircon analysis for trace elements, U-Pb ages and Hf isotopes显示文摘In this paper, we report an integrated study of trace element, U-Pb age and Hf isotopic composition of zircons from alkali feldspar granites, granodiorites and diorite enclaves in a recently discovered ring complex at Lianghe in western Yunnan, Chi na. The granitoids showed identical U-Pb ages of 127, 115 and 122 Ma, from felsic to mafic, but had different zircon trace el ements and Hf isotopic compositions. Trace element content decreased with a gradual increase in εHf(t) values of ?9.1 to ?5.4, ?4.5 to 0, and 3.6 to 6.2, respectively. Results indicate that changes in zircon trace elements generally correlate with changes in Hf isotope signatures within single samples and among various granitoids. These relationships reflect the mixing of felsic and mafic magmas. Evidence indicates that depleted mantle-derived mafic magma underplating caused ancient crustal melting, and then formed large-scale granites in Lianghe during the Early Cretaceous. 7GSDMB promotes non-canonical pyroptosis by enhancing caspase-4 activity显示文摘Gasdermin B (GSDMB) has been reported to be associated with immune diseases in humans, but the detailed molecular mechanisms remain unsolved. The N-terminus of GSDMB by itself, unlike other gasdermin family proteins, does not induce cell death. Here, we show that GSDMB is highly expressed in the leukocytes of septic shock patients, which is associated with increased release of the gasdermin D (GSDMD) N-terminus. GSDMB expression and the accumulation of the N-terminal fragment of GSDMD are induced by the activation of the non-canonical pyroptosis pathway in a human monocyte cell line. The downregulation of GSDMB alleviates the cleavage of GSDMD and cell death. Consistently, the overexpression of GSDMB promotes GSDMD cleavage, accompanied by increased LDH release. We further found that GSDMB promotes caspase-4 activity, which is required for the cleavage of GSDMD in non-canonical pyroptosis, by directly binding to the CARD domain of caspase-4. 8Mitochondrial ROS promote macrophage pyroptosis by inducing GSDMD oxidation显示文摘Disrupted mitochondrial membrane potential (MMP) and reactive oxygen species (ROS) generation are often associated with macrophage pyroptosis. It remains unclear how these forms of mitochondrial dysfunction relate to inflammasome activation and gasdermin-D (Gsdmd) cleavage, two central steps of the pyroptotic process. Here, we also found MMP collapse and ROS generation induced by Nlrp3 inflammasome activation as previous studies reported. The elimination of ROS alleviated the cleavage of Gsdmd, suggesting that Gsdmd cleavage occurs downstream of ROS release. Consistent with this result, hydrogen peroxide treatment augmented the cleavage of Gsdmd by caspase-1. Indeed, four amino acid residues of Gsdmd were oxidized under oxidative stress in macrophages. The efficiency of Gsdmd cleavage by inflammatory caspase-1 was dramatically reduced when oxidative modification was blocked by mutation of these amino acid residues. 10LARGE-EDDY SIMULATION OF FLOW AROUND CYLINDER ARRAYS AT A SUBCRITICAL REYNOLDS NUMBER显示文摘The complex three-dimensional turbulent flows around a cylinder array with four cylinders in an in-line square configuration at a subcritical Reynolds number of 1.5×104 with the spacing ratio at L/D=1.5 and 3.5 were investigated using the Large Eddy Simulation (LES). The full field vorticity and velocity distributions as well as turbulent quantities were calculated in detail and the near wake structures were presented. The results show that the bi-stable flow nature was observed at L/D=1.5 and distinct vortex shedding of the upstream cylinders occurred at L/ D=3.5 at Re =1.5×104. The techniques of Laser Doppler Anemometry (LDA) and Digital Particle Image Velocimetry (DPIV) are also employed to validate the present LES method. The results show that the numerical predictions are in excellent agreement with the experimental measurements. 15Histological Subtypes of Lung Cancer in Chinese Males from 2000 to 2012显示文摘Objective To characterize the histological and epidemiological features of male lung cancer patients in China. Methods The demographic and histological information about male lung cancer patients identified from 2000-01-01 to 2012-12-31,was collected from the Cancer Hospital of the Chinese Academy of Medical Sciences. Relative frequencies(RF) were estimated for major histological subtypes and compared according to the years of diagnosis and birth. Results The RF of adenocarcinoma(ADC) increased from 21.96% to 43.36% and the RF of squamous cell carcinoma(SCC) decreased from 39.11% to 32.23% from 2000 to 2012 in the 15 427 male lung cancer patients included in this study(Z=17.909,P<0.0001; Z=-6.117,P<0.0001). The RF of ADC increased from 28.72% in 2000-2004,36.88% in 2005-2008 to 48.61% in 2009-2012 in patients born after 1960. The age-adjusted RF of ADC in 2007-2012 increased consistently in all the investigated areas. Conclusion The increased RF of ADC in male lung cancer patients highlights the need for further investigation of the etiologic factors of these tumors. 20FORCE REDUCTION OF FLOW AROUND A SINUSOIDAL WAVY CYLINDER显示文摘A large eddy simulation of cross-flow around a sinusoidal wavy cylinder at Re = 3000 was performed and the load cell measurement was introduced for the validation test. The mean flow field and the near wake flow structures were presented and compared with those for a circular cylinder at the same Reynolds number. The mean drag coefficient for the wavy cylinder is smaller than that for a corresponding circular cylinder due to the formation of a longer wake vortex generated by the wavy cylinder. The fluctuating lift coefficient of the wavy cylinder is also greatly reduced. This kind of wavy surface leads to the formation of 3-D free shear layers which are more stable than purely 2-D free shear layers. Such free shear layers only roll up into mature vortices at further downstream position and significantly modify the near wake structures and the pressure distributions around the wavy cylinder.
